Holiday DIY: Pom-pom snowman decoration

Photo courtesy of Flickir user Alice Wang // Embrace the holiday spirit with this cheerful snowman decoration.

In honor of this winter, I found this adorable snowman project. It doesn’t require too many materials, but the great thing about this project is that once you assemble the actual body of the snowman, you can follow the directions for decorating, or you can be creative with it. All you need is:

  • White yarn (If you decide to buy your pom-poms then you can ignore this one).
  • Pipe cleaners (The color doesn’t matter).
  • Twigs (Make sure that they are thin pieces).
  • Ribbons (An important note about the ribbon: it should be fairly thin).
  • I recommend some sort of buttons, but you can use almost anything you want, such as rhinestones or beads.
  • Glue. You can use any craft glue from a store near you.
  • Anything else you think you’d like. The snowman is a great opportunity to show your creativity.

Now you have all of your materials. Go ahead and start!

  • First, you can either buy some pom-poms at your local craft store, or you can make them. If you decide to make them, here’s a link to some easy and quick instructions. The pom-poms must be two different sizes. One should be a little smaller than the other.
  • If you choose to make your pom-poms, you will end up with an extra length of string that you used to tie the pom-pom. Leave a lengthy piece of the string to attach the pom poms.
  • If you bought pom-poms, you will need to hot glue them. The best way to do this is to glue them. Make a little circle of glue on the smaller pom pom, them press the two together, and make sure that they stay together until the glue has dried.
  • Use the long piece of string on each pom-pom to connect them. You just need to tie a simple knot. Make sure it is tight, then tie one more not to secure it. This will bring the pom-poms together.
  • Trim any extra yarn.
  • Now, you can decorate the snowman pretty much however you want. However I’ll include some of the basic accessories for your snowman.

For the eyes

  • All you need are two little black beads. If you can’t get these, you can use felt or even googly eyes.

For the nose

  • You can cut out a little triangle of felt or glue on a little orange bead.

There are plenty of other items you can make for your snowman.

  • If you want to make earmuffs, cut a small piece of pipe cleaner.
  • Turn each end in on itself in a little spiral.
  • Curve it over the smaller pom pom. (The snowman’s head). Now glue it on.
  • To add a scarf, all you have to do is put a few dabs of glue around the neck of the snowman.
  • Then you tie a 3-4 inch strip of ribbon around the snowman’s neck.
  • Now to make the arms, put a dab of glue on the end of each twig, and place them into the sides of the bigger yarn ball.
  • Make sure they are high up on the ball. They should be just below the “neck” of the snowman.
